Requirements

  • Previous experience in large-scale cooking, knowledge of food preparation, cooking methods and schedules
  •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Personal Hygiene:
  • Demonstrates proper hand hygiene
  • Changes gloves as appropriate and between tasks as appropriate
  • Hairnet or cap is always worn
  • Sanitation:
  • Maintains a clean and sanitary environment throughout shift
  • Sets up and maintains green (soap) and red (sanitizer) buckets throughout shift
  • Spills wiped up immediately
  • Picks up food objects off floor immediately
  • Cleans and sanitizes equipment each shift as indicated by cleaning logs
  • Log documentation reflects equipment condition
  • Food Safety:
  • Follows safe food handling guidelines
  • Applies SERV Safe training to daily task completion throughout shift
  • Thaws food per safe food handling guidelines
  • Temps' food at least every four (4) hours and maintains temperature logs throughout shift
  • Cools food to standard temperatures in correct timeframe
  • Coordinates use of leftovers with supervisor
  • Leftovers tightly covered, labeled, dated, and used in a timely manner
  • Discards outdated food, records on Nonconforming Product Log, and informs Assistant Manager or Supervisor
  • Food for Patients, Café, and Caterings:
  • Prepares food according to recipes to meet standards for quality, freshness, taste, and appearance
  • Review's menus to determine quantities of foods required
  • Prep work is complete and timely
  • Schedule's cooking to meet timeframes
  • Serves food using appropriate portion control utensils
  • Consults with Assistant Manager or Supervisor regarding new recipes
  • Use of Equipment:
  • Uses equipment properly and safely
  • Reports any food or equipment issues to supervisor
  • Department Education:
  • Attends department in-services and meetings
  • Participates in QA/PI programs when assigned
  • HealthStream:
  • All HealthStream modules successfully completed
  • Other:
  • Each employee is responsible for implementing SJRMC's Service Standards into their daily work:
  • Safety, Courtesy, Effectiveness, and Stewardship
  • Other duties as assigned: Demonstrates willingness and follow through with other duties requested
  • Completion of all tasks during scheduled shift
  • Physical Demands and Environmental Work Conditions:
  • Moderate physical efforts:
  • Lifts, transfers, carries, pushes up to fifty (50) pounds (test the load and ask for help if it is too heavy)
  • Frequent prolonged standing and walking
  • Repetitive motion:
  • Reaching above head
  • Exposed to varying degrees of kitchen elements including steam, heat, wetness, odors, and sharp objects
